SYMPHONY X: 'Paradise Lost' Special 5.1 Edition Due In November - Oct. 22, 2008
InsideOut Music set a November 4 release date for a special 5.1 edition of SYMPHONY X's critically acclaimed album "Paradise Lost". The double-disc package will include a DVD 5.1 mix by Jens Bogren of the entire album as well as two enhanced HD videos for "Set the World on Fire" and "Serpent's Kiss" (both of which can be viewed below).

The album can be pre-ordered on Amazon.com. Newbury Comics will also have an exclusive edition that features an autographed booklet signed by the entire band. These are limited to 500 so go to www.newburycomics.com and pre-order now.

In connection with this release, SYMPHONY X will play five shows in the Northeast in November. The dates are as follows:

Nov. 19 - Worcester, MA - The Palladium
Nov. 20 - Wantagh, NY - Mulcahy's
Nov. 21 - Sayreville, NJ - Starland Ballroom
Nov. 22 - Philadelphia, PA - The Trocadero
Nov. 23 - West Springfield, VA – Jaxx
